位置: 编程技术 - 正文

SQLServer Execpt和not in 性能区别

编辑:rootadmin
主要讲 except 和 not in 的性能上的区别。 执行计划: SQL Server 执行时间: CPU 时间 = 0 毫秒,占用时间 = 0 毫秒。 ( 行受影响) 表 'tb1'。扫描计数 1,逻辑读取 2 次,物理读取 0 次,预读 0 次,lob 逻辑读取 0 次,lob 物理读取 0 次,lob 预读 0 次。 表 'tb2'。扫描计数 1,逻辑读取 1 次,物理读取 0 次,预读 0 次,lob 逻辑读取 0 次,lob 物理读取 0 次,lob 预读 0 次。 (6 行受影响) (1 行受影响) SQL Server 执行时间: CPU 时间 = 0 毫秒,占用时间 = 毫秒。 ( 行受影响) 表 'Worktable'。扫描计数 0,逻辑读取 0 次,物理读取 0 次,预读 0 次,lob 逻辑读取 0 次,lob 物理读取 0 次,lob 预读 0 次。 表 'tb2'。扫描计数 3,逻辑读取 次,物理读取 0 次,预读 0 次,lob 逻辑读取 0 次,lob 物理读取 0 次,lob 预读 0 次。 表 'tb1'。扫描计数 1,逻辑读取 2 次,物理读取 0 次,预读 0 次,lob 逻辑读取 0 次,lob 物理读取 0 次,lob 预读 0 次。 ( 行受影响) (1 行受影响) SQL Server 执行时间: CPU 时间 = 毫秒,占用时间 = 毫秒。 SQL Server 执行时间: CPU 时间 = 0 毫秒,占用时间 = 0 毫秒。 结论:通过较多数据 和 较少数据的测试,在较少数据的情况下 not in 比 except 性能好,但是在较多数据情况下 execpt 比 not in 出色。 看执行计划可以得知 如何 在 tb1 和tb2 上建立索引,那么except 的执行计划开可以得到优化。 如果大家有兴趣可以看看 not exists 的执行计划。建议: 大家不要迷信测试结果,因为所有的性能都是和执行计划密切相关的。而执行计划和统计数据又密不可分。 所以过度的迷信测试结果,可能会对生产库造成性能的影响达不到预期的性能效果。

推荐整理分享SQLServer Execpt和not in 性能区别,希望有所帮助,仅作参考,欢迎阅读内容。

SQLServer Execpt和not in 性能区别

文章相关热门搜索词:,内容如对您有帮助,希望把文章链接给更多的朋友!

sqlserver 不重复的随机数 MSSQL随机数MSSQL有一个函数CHAR()是将int(0-)ASCII代码转换为字符。那我们可以使用下面MSSQL语句,可以随机生成小写、大写字母,特殊字符和数字。大写

在sql Server自定义一个用户定义星期函数 文件:.wmv;大小:,KB;长度:::。下载地址:SqlFunction_udf_Week.rar以下内容于更新:年刚到,开发的软件使用这个函数发现bug。年第

某年第一周开始日期实现方法 参考网址

标签: SQLServer Execpt和not in 性能区别

本文链接地址:https://www.jiuchutong.com/biancheng/348514.html 转载请保留说明!

上一篇:SQL优化基础 使用索引(一个小例子)(sql优化的一般步骤)

下一篇:sqlserver 不重复的随机数(sql不重复数据个数)

  • 检查记账凭证的主要方法有哪些?
  • 代开运输发票会不会造成重复征税
  • 未达起征点的增值税怎么做账
  • 应补退税额是什么意思
  • 税率如何衡量税负
  • 入资款印花税怎么计算
  • 注册资本可以是0元吗
  • 错误的累计折旧结转会计分录如何调整
  • 产品缺陷处理流程
  • 公司为员工异地调岗
  • 一般纳税人农业增值税如何申报
  • 海关进口增值税专用缴款书图片
  • 企业购买汽车时需要交哪些税?
  • 税控盘年费去哪里交
  • 公益性捐赠需要缴纳增值税吗
  • 关于行邮税四档调三档
  • 办公室和电梯电梯哪个好
  • 以土地,房屋用地为主
  • 融资租赁的房产,按收取的租金从租计征房产税
  • 增值税在免税范围内,附加税怎么做
  • 关联方交易的税怎么算
  • 公户以借款形式打款给个人,对个人有影响么?
  • 签发空头支票的赔偿金
  • 销售库存商品的记账凭证
  • 营业外收入怎么开票能开吗
  • 偶然所得怎么缴纳个人所得税免税
  • 承兑汇票可以入个人账户吗
  • 本月无生产,有折旧怎么办
  • 在公司预支费用怎么写单据
  • php4位数的随机字符
  • 一个完整的php文件由哪些元素组成
  • 引入人工智能
  • linux attached
  • PHP:preg_match_all()的用法_PCRE正则函数
  • pnaico.exe是什么软件
  • kazaalite.exe是什么进程 kazaalite进程有什么用
  • node与nodejs
  • node最新版本
  • 应付款项怎么填列
  • 小微企业的增值税税收优惠政策
  • 税款已缴纳后发票怎么查
  • 税务清单和发票清单是一样吗
  • 其他应收款借贷方表示什么意思
  • 税务局退的税款如何做账
  • 有限公司分公司属于什么类型
  • mysql常见故障
  • 缓交社保个税怎么报?
  • mysql怎么恢复数据
  • 疫情期间提涨薪合适吗
  • 增值税勾选统计后如何导出明细表
  • 建筑公司预收工程款
  • 企业所得税资产总额季初季末怎么填
  • 专票已认证还能作废吗
  • 固定资产折旧会计凭证
  • 会计销售返利处理流程
  • 债权投资是什么会计科目
  • 增值税申报表中期初未缴税额指什么
  • 研发费用的核算方法
  • 开建筑工程公司赚钱吗
  • 结转固定资产清理科目
  • 外账进销存单据是怎么弄的?
  • 红字信息表开错了对方已开发票怎么处理
  • 出口单证不齐责令整改可以处
  • mysql查询id最大的记录
  • 群发网址
  • xp系统可以双屏吗
  • win8和win10双系统安装教程
  • award bios设置图解教程
  • win8系统忘记电脑开机密码怎么办
  • mac键盘图标与对应不匹配
  • win10没有win8好用
  • Tutorial 6:Translation Transformation
  • javascript Event对象详解及使用示例
  • 细说javascript
  • nodejs 文件操作
  • unity的shader用法
  • javascript学习指南
  • 东营市税务局领导分工
  • 小规模企业零申报怎么操作
  • 国,地税纳税申报表是什么
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设